Abstract

OBJECTIVE : In malnourished patients, in anthropometric measurements such as a decrease in the body-mass index (BMI), the triceps skinfold (TSF) thickness and the mid-upper arm circumference (MUAC) are often determined along with weight loss. Our aim in this study was to evaluate the nutritional status of chronic hemodialysis patients by taking anthropometric measurements.
